Did I ruin my boa
So i needed to get some dog food today, so i went to one of the big pet stores today to get the feed for my dog and i thought i would get a mouse for my brb. The small pet store normal lets me pic one out but here the just went to the back and grabbed one. So i get home and look at the mouse and think this is to big for my brb. So i think ill try to see in my boa will eat even tho its about to shed. Bam strikes for it but nail the side of the cage so i thought i would wait and see if he would eat it. But i came apparent to me that the snake was in more of a defenseive mode as he struck the mouse but then did not constrict. So i thought i would grab the mouse out but with toungs i would have by hand but this snake was very up set . Well he started to hiss real loud and was trying to strike me and anything around as i was setting his hides back in and what not. he was a really good snake and i know shedding can make them not want to eat and easly aggravated . But do you think this traumatized my snake is he going to feel unsafe in his enclosure? Should i move him to his new one sooner than i was planing on?

well with the brb give him that time to digest. and for the red tail slow movement while in shed, my girl use to get kinda pissy in shed and hiss and strike but after she got use to me and i was extremely gentle with her. also make sure its enclosure is warm enough because a cold snake is a mean snake.

My boas are very defensive when they are in blue and almost blind. Then after they go rigjt back to normal. Don't worry. I didn't comment on it because it was normal and healthy and the longer your a boa keeper the more you will understand your snake.
